whirl in Russian

whirl in Russian is вертеться, кружи́ться — whirl means to spin or turn around quickly.

whirl in Russian

вертеться
verb
Pronounced: vertetsya
(intransitive) To rotate, revolve, spin or turn rapidly.
кружи́ться
verb
Pronounced: kruzhitsya
(intransitive) To rotate, revolve, spin or turn rapidly.

What does "whirl" mean?

  1. verb To spin or turn around quickly.
    "The dancers whirled across the floor to the music."
  2. noun A rapid spinning motion, or a confused, busy flurry of activity.
    "Her mind was a whirl of anxious thoughts before the interview."

whirl in a sentence

  • The dancers whirled across the floor to the music.
  • Leaves whirled around in the autumn wind.
  • Her mind was a whirl of anxious thoughts before the interview.
  • The city was a whirl of noise and colour during the festival.
